ABSTRACT: 

Advances in technology have resulted in contact lenses being more comfortable and able to correct myopia, hypermetropia and astigmatism. Also, contact lenses are useful for people with active lifestyles. Very little is known about the contact lens market in South Africa. Therefore, this study considered the profit margins in optometry and the viability of contact lenses as a means to increase revenue. The consumers were asked about their use of spectacles, lifestyles, awareness of contact lenses, and the benefits of using them. This was a cross-sectional study conducted among consumers. The findings revealed that many of the consumers found that spectacles were a hindrance in sporting activities and reported that given the opportunity, they would wear contact lenses. Half the respondents revealed that their optometrist discussed the contact lens option. Optometrists felt that actively prescribing contact lenses would be successful in increasing revenues. The study recommends that optometrists discuss the option of contact lenses with every patient, as this would ultimately result in increased profit margins and levels of patient satisfaction. Contact lens companies should also engage in marketing strategies to create awareness about the benefits of contact lenses for consumers.
